I refer to the Growing our South program, and I ask: (a) what projects have been funded from the program (please list); (b) in relation to the projects identified in (a): (i) when was funding approved; (ii) what was the locality of the project; (iii) what was the name of the recipient; and (iv) how much funding was approved; (c) have all the recipients signed funding agreements; (d) have all the recipients acquitted the funding grants; (e) if no to (d), which recipients are yet to acquit the funding grants; (f) was a business case required for each project funded; (g) if no to (f), why not; and (h) for which projects were business cases provided/required?
AnswerView source ↗
Answered
21 June 2016
Responded by
Minister for Housing representing the Minister for Regional Development
Response time
76 days
(a) - (b) [See Tabled Paper No. ]
(c) - (d) No
(e) No acquittals have been submitted as all projects funded are still in progress.
(f) Yes
(g) Not applicable
(h) All projects submitted for funding through Growing Our South require a business case.
